Transaction 69343890ed8f3b8841fada490bccd7c5f8d0e78df22034b3d01ddca26839185c
1 Input
1 Output
-
69343890ed8f3b8841fada490bccd7c5f8d0e78df22034b3d01ddca26839185c:0
- value
- 4246923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f53ec7e3b38bd5003e5b63f3699e31932e0cdf3c OP_EQUAL
- address
- 3Q3kgdVL4rXUTyaqehafUaCy1KG681rkZQ